Bringing the vibrant flavors of Thailand to Minnesota since 1983, Sawatdee Thai Restaurant is a pioneer in Thai cuisine in the Twin Cities. With a blend of traditional Thai dishes and local ingredients, this award-winning restaurant has garnered recognition from notable Minnesota outlets. From spicy curries to flavorful noodles, Sawatdee offers an authentic and welcoming dining experience, making it a beloved spot for locals and visitors.

Lunch Buffet at this location is available Mondays and Fridays and costs $17.95. There were three hot dishes available (two with medium heat, one more sweet than spicy), plus rice and noodles, and two salads (one was extra SPICY 🥵) plus yummy Spring Rolls and a variety of fried egg rolls and some cream filled wontons. Nothing is labeled, which is a bummer. But we LOVED it all and can’t wait to go back. Staff friendly. Only disappointment was the lack of dessert (only store-bought processed cookies.)
